***Media Advisory*** GEORGIA HOUSE MAJORITY WHIP BARRY FLEMING TO HOLD FIRST MEDICAL EDUCATION STUDY COMMITTEE MEETING WHEN: Wednesday, August 15th @ 10:00 AM ATLANTA—Georgia State Representative Barry Fleming (R-Augusta), Majority Whip of the House Republican Caucus, today announced that the House Study Committee on Medical Education will hold its first meeting Wednesday, August 15, 2007, at 10:00 am, in Room 341 of the State Capitol. The House Study Committee on Medical Education was created by House Resolution 668 during the 2007 legislative session. Recognizing the growing need for physicians as Georgia’s population continues to climb, the study committee was created to explore how to expand medical education opportunities and clinical training, and increase the number of medical students across Georgia. Fleming has been appointed Chair of the committee by House Speaker Glenn Richardson (R-Hiram). Other committee members include Representatives Bill Hembree (R-Winston), Barbara Sims (R-Augusta), Quincy Murphy (D-Augusta), Penny Houston (R-Nashville), and Bob Smith(R-Watkinsville). ### |
